programmation WEB - Java - Programmation
Marsh Posté le 29-04-2009 à 12:49:30
Un programme qui "parcourt le web"... Tu peux préciser ?
Marsh Posté le 29-04-2009 à 12:59:03
Bah un spider surement, ou un bot...
beck7 > n'importe quel langage fait l'affaire, à partir du moment où les sockets y sont utilisables
Marsh Posté le 29-04-2009 à 13:00:16
En fait je souhaite pouvoir envoyer une requête depuis une interface utilisateur, genre un nom et prenom, et pouvoir lister tous les sites qui contiennent ce nom et ce prénom et obtenir les informations disponibles sur ces sites.
Marsh Posté le 29-04-2009 à 13:01:38
Envoyer une requête sur Google ?
Marsh Posté le 29-04-2009 à 13:11:15
entre autre, oui. Le but serait d'envoyer une requête google et ensuite d'améliorer la requête au fur et a mesure en cherchant sur d'autres sites comme facebook....
Marsh Posté le 29-04-2009 à 13:15:57
Ben pour ce genre de tache, y'a pas 36 façons de procéder :
- d'abord tu regardes ce que Google reçoit quand tu lui postes une requête (via Wireshark ou une extension FF style LiveHTTPHeaders)
- puis dans ton langage, tu utilises un socket pour communiquer avec le serveur et lui envoyer une requête identique
Après, peu importe le langage à partir du moment où il gère les sockets
Marsh Posté le 29-04-2009 à 13:18:56
Ok, je vois bien. Mais il me semble qu'il existe des API qui te simplifient un peu la vie. Par exemple il me semble qu avec une API google et JSON on peut faire quelque chose. Mais je n'ai pas d exemple concret
Marsh Posté le 29-04-2009 à 13:21:13
Moi chuis plutôt du genre ferrailleur low level, les API haut niveau sataniques, je suis pas fan.
Comme en plus c'est du Web satanique, je met un point d'honneur à m'en éloigner aussi rapidement que la grippe porcine, je pourrais pas t'aider
Marsh Posté le 29-04-2009 à 13:23:56
De toute façon harko n'est pas le mieux placer pour t'aider, il est... disons... réputé pour ses applications web buggées (et ses interfaces graphiques aussi, mais c'est une autre histoire).
Marsh Posté le 29-04-2009 à 13:25:33
Elmoricq a écrit : De toute façon harko n'est pas le mieux placer pour t'aider, il est... disons... réputé pour ses applications web buggées (et ses interfaces graphiques aussi, mais c'est une autre histoire). |
Elles marchent très bien mes applis web, tant que le code des sites que je maltraite n'est pas modifié
Quant aux IHM... no comment
Marsh Posté le 29-04-2009 à 16:15:07
beck7 : Si par hasard ça doit être une application Web oublie pas l'hébergement.
Les hébergements Java sont plus cher que pour PHP ou Python, renseigne toi avant...
Marsh Posté le 29-04-2009 à 11:18:58
Bonjour,
Je souhaiterai développer un programme qui parcourt le Web pour obtenir des informations
à partir d'une interface interactive avec un utilisateur.
J'aimerai avoir des conseils sur le choix du langage a utiliser.
Je connais trés bien Java et je pensais utiliser ce dernier.
Néanmoins, n'est il pas plus facile d'utiliser Python(que je ne connais pas encore..)?
Merci pour vos conseils